Miekka ja sana II: Historiallisia kertomuksia

A collection of historical short narratives set amid past conflicts and civic life, alternating battlefield episodes, garrison and marketplace scenes, and intimate domestic moments. The stories examine honor, loyalty, faith, and the burdens of command, showing how ordinary people, soldiers, and families respond to violence, duty, and loss. Vivid episodes range from camp and shipboard life to trials, exile, and returns, often closing on personal reckonings or quiet aftermaths. The tone balances action and reflection, with attention to practical detail and the moral consequences of choices made in wartime and peace.

Kyösti Wilkuna

Kyösti Wilkuna was a Finnish author known for his historical narratives and plays. His works often explore themes of Finnish identity and history, reflecting on significant events such as the Finnish Civil War. Notable titles include "Aamun miehiä: Historiallinen kuvaelma" and "Kun kansa nousee: Muistelmia ja kokemuksia Suomen vapaussodasta," which provide insights into the struggles and resilience of the Finnish people. Wilkuna's writing is characterized by a blend of storytelling and historical reflection, making him a significant figure in Finnish literature.
